Ordinals
beta
Sat 757622062372192
decimal
151524.2062372192
degree
0°151524′324″2062372192‴
percentile
36.077241105027454%
name
imfdqoosgpl
cycle
0
epoch
0
period
75
block
151524
offset
2062372192
timestamp
2011-11-02 10:37:11 UTC
rarity
common
prev
next